> On 11/06/08 16:33, Juha Heinanen wrote:
>> i have in failure route:
>>
>>     t_on_branch("0");
>>     $du = "sip:127.0.0.1:5070";
>>     xlog("L_INFO", "Pseudo variable du has value <$du>\n");
>>     t_relay("0x01");
>>
>> and i get to syslog:
>>
>> Nov  6 16:33:15 test /usr/sbin/kamailio[22539]: Pseudo variable du has value <sip:127.0.0.1:5070>
>>
>> but wireshark shows that the invite is sent according to uri host of the
>> branch added in failure route and not to 127.0.0.1:5070.
>>
>> is this a bug or is it so that $du is not supposed to have any effect in
>> failure route?
>>   
> set the $du before appending the branch.
